 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Removal Jurisdiction Clarification Act of 2020

This bill requires federal courts to remand to state court, upon motion, civil actions that are removed to federal court solely on the basis of diversity jurisdiction, if a citizen of the state where the action has been brought has joined as a defendant but has not yet been served. Such actions must be remanded if such a defendant is served within the eligible time period.
